Post by: twistedsymphony on May 10, 2006, 08:27:00 PM
as much as I like the concept I didn't really care for the game.

The physics are really unrealistic and it's interesting how NPC (non-playable cars) can take damage but you don't.

I will say that the sense of speed is VERY well done. the engine noise and the feeling of going fast is done better on this title then on just about any other racer I've seen.

The graphics were pretty fugly IMO (dare I say worse then NFS) but I'll chalk that up to the game not being finished..  wink.gif

If you like the NFS style street racers this will be an awesome game. Lots of free roaming and the whole MMOR concept is really cool

I'm just not a fan of open track racers. I like a properly defined course where I can win by accurately accelerating, breaking, shifting, and taking proper racing lines as opposed to a game were I find short cuts and push my opponents into NPCs  laugh.gif

So I guess overall my impression is: really cool concept, NFS style racing, fugly graphics (so far). Looks like it will turn out to be a great game but it's just not my cup-o-tea
